Geocache Description:

A fun little tree climb in a Portsmouth park


At the published coords you'll find a sign. Find Lucy's number. Label the last 6 numbers ABCDEF

The final cache is located at N50 48.BAC W001 02.(D+E+F)(A+B)(A+C)

You're looking for a small screwtop matchstick holder. It is visible from the ground.

The cache was set without any equipment at all, but you may need something to help you up into the tree from the ground if you're not particularly nimble. There is also a tricky section about half way up. The tree is very snaggy so if you're going to use ropes you may find it harder than usual.
